Stephanie Vaquer Pulls Double Duty! Jordynne Grace Stands Tall

On the March 26, 2025 episode of NXT, Stephanie Vaquer was at the center of a turbulent night, defending both of her titles in two separate matches. Let’s dive right in!

NXT Women’s Championship: Stephanie Vaquer (c) vs. Jaida Parker

We opened with the NXT Women’s Title on the line — Vaquer’s first match of the night, and Jaida Parker looking to cash in on the chaos.

The bell rang and Jaida started aggressive, locking in a wristlock and slamming Vaquer down twice for good measure. Stephanie flipped through and countered into a leglock, but Jaida hit the ropes. A slick tilt-a-whirl roll-up from Steph got two, followed by another quick nearfall to remind Jaida who the champ is.

Jaida switched gears, locking in a bodyscissors. Vaquer smartly rolled her shoulders onto the mat to force Jaida to break it or risk a pin. A scramble led to Vaquer striking her way out of the ropes. Jaida avoided a corner attack and dropped double knees to the spine as we hit commercial.

Back from break, Jaida stayed in control, whipping Stephanie corner to corner and going for a sidewalk slam — but Steph wriggled free. Jaida landed a backstabber for two, then walked into a big boot and a rope-hung triangle from Vaquer (only legal for four seconds, folks).

Springboard crossbody connected. Into the ropes, Fate Kick! Stephanie followed with her signature legscissor head smashes, but Jaida powered up and nailed a Falcon Arrow.

Jaida looked to finish it with an inverted suplex, but Vaquer floated out. Into the ropes — spinebuster! Jaida set up for the Tear Drop in the corner… but Jordynne Grace showed up on the ramp to give her a piece of her mind.

Jaida turned back around just in time to get rolled up.
Winner: Stephanie Vaquer (retains NXT Women’s Championship)

Post-match, the fireworks exploded. Jordynne and Jaida had to be separated, and then Fatal Influence jumped Stephanie. Jacy Jayne and Jazmyn Nyx held her down while Fallon Henley added insult and a right hook. Jacy followed with a series of sentons that looked more personal than professional.

Ava went to check on Stephanie in medical, but before she could even speak, Lash Legend cornered her to complain about Gigi Dolin and Tatum Paxley getting an Impact Tag Title shot. Gigi and Tatum argued their case before storming out.

Meanwhile, Ava asked Stephanie if she could still compete. Vaquer didn’t blink.

Tag Team Match: Lash Legend & Jakara Jackson vs. Gigi Dolin & Tatum Paxley

Gigi and Lash locked up first, with Lash asserting dominance early, tossing Gigi like a gym towel. Jakara tagged in for some tandem offense — splash from Jakara, splash from Lash, and a forearm finisher off the ropes for two.

Gigi scrambled for the tag, bringing in the unhinged energy of Tatum Paxley. She hit a dropkick to Jakara’s knee, then locked in her elevated submission until Lash broke it up.

Some streaming issues disrupted things (shoutout to whoever’s watching on 5G in the parking lot), but when the feed came back, Lash was planting Tatum with a pump kick. Jakara added a series of knee drops and an arm slam for a nearfall.

Lash hit a bodyslam and got two, but momentum shifted fast. Gigi tagged in, dropped the Meta Girls, and let Tatum clean up. One Cemetery Drive later, and it was lights out.
Winners: Gigi Dolin & Tatum Paxley

Main Event – NXT North American Championship: Stephanie Vaquer (c) vs. Fallon Henley

Still bruised from earlier, Stephanie walked into her second title defense of the night like a final boss.

Jacy Jayne distracted Vaquer immediately, letting Fallon hit a suplex and a one-count. Fallon kept the pressure on in the corner with kicks and stomps, then hit a gut kick and a waistlock. Vaquer fought out, landing a jawbreaker and a superkick.

She went for the Fate Kick — but Fallon ducked, yanked her into the corner, and landed a brutal ringpost-assisted kick before the break. Back from commercial, the match stayed heated. Vaquer fought off a knockdown with a shot of her own. Fallon drove her into the ropes and went for another big kick, but Vaquer slipped out and turned the tide.

Fallon nailed a rib shot and went up top, only to be caught — SUPERPLEX by Vaquer!

Both women traded strikes from their knees. Fallon hit a kick, but Vaquer fired back with Eat Defeat! She slammed Fallon’s head into the corner and followed with a charging Meteora. Fallon countered a follow-up with a German suplex and a stomp, then hit the ropes — Vaquer rolled her up, two-count. Stephanie went to the outside to take out Jacy Jayne, but was blind-sided by a Nyx Kick from Jazmyn Nyx.

Vaquer was tossed back in — Fallon hit a Blockbuster! One, two… NO!

Fallon tried to finish it, but Vaquer dodged and kicked her in the jaw. Nyx tried another distraction, but Fallon got shoved into her instead. SVB Driver! That’s all she wrote.
Winner: Stephanie Vaquer 

After the bell, Fatal Influence pounced again — but this time, Jordynne Grace stormed the ring. She took out Jacy and Jazmyn like they were light work and stared down Fallon before handing both titles to Stephanie…Though she held onto the North American Title just a moment too long.

Jaida Parker rushed back in to attack Jordynne, but the powerhouse swatted her away. Vaquer spun Jordynne around, and the two locked eyes in a tense moment that screamed “future main event.”

Stephanie Vaquer may have walked in with two belts and walked out still double champ, but the storm is far from over. Fatal Influence isn’t done. Jaida Parker wants her runback. And now, Jordynne Grace has her eyes on both titles. With Stand & Deliver around the corner, NXT’s women’s division is less about who’s next — and more about who’s left standing.
